The link between ADHD and substance use disorders (SUD) is often misunderstood—but getting it right is critical for effective treatment.
In this solo episode, host Christina Crowe, psychotherapist, revisits one of the podcast’s most important topics to share new insights and updated recommendations for those navigating both ADHD and substance use.
